Dr. Kyalo Munyithya has urged young people from Mwingi, Kitui County, and the wider Ukambani region to actively participate in the ongoing mass voter registration drive organized by the Independent Electoral and Boundaries Commission (IEBC). Speaking exclusively to TCD DIGITAL, Dr. Munyithya emphasized the importance of youth engagement in shaping Kenya’s political future.

Dr. Munyithya encouraged the youth to join the NIKO KADI movement, a civic initiative aimed at boosting voter registration among young people, and to ensure they are ready to participate in critical decision-making during the 2027 general elections. “Your voice matters. Register, stand up, and be counted, because the future of our county and nation depends on your active participation,” he said.

A celebrated scholar and banker, Dr. Munyithya’s life story is a testament to resilience and determination. From humble beginnings as a village boy, he rose to become a PhD holder, earning his Doctorate in Business Administration from the internationally acclaimed Paris School of Business in France on April 19, 2024. His educational journey has inspired many as an example of perseverance against the odds.

Currently a financial management specialist at the Eastern and South African Trade and Development Bank, the financial arm of COMESA, Dr. Munyithya continues to make significant strides in the banking sector. He urged Kenyans to embrace civic responsibility ahead of the 2027 elections, reminding everyone that active participation is the cornerstone of democracy.
